    Immortal Romance tells the story of a vampire-human love affair, taking place across three rows, five reels, and all 243 paylines. On the reels, you’ll find classic slot game high-card symbols as well as the manor, the four characters, the game’s wild logo for big wins, and scatter symbols for even bigger wins of 6000 times your coin bet. With a mighty jackpot of 72,900 coins and a return to player percentage of 96.86, Immortal Romance was very much ahead of its time, further shown by the amount of depth that Microgaming included in its character creation.     The story of Immortal Romance is centered around Sarah, who believes that she is a run-of-the-mill human doctor of pathology and the dashing vampire Michael. The 800-year-old vampire took a liking to Sarah at a medical seminar, with the heroine of this game later discovering his vampiric ways and the special traits hidden in his blood. Her best friend, Amber, is not a fan of Sarah’s love affair with the vampire. Boasting supernatural powers of her own, she has threatened to curse Michael should any harm come to her friend, but her confidence has been shaken by the arrival of Michael’s mentee, Troy. Troy is only 200-years-old and still very brash, never apologizing or trying to hide his desire for human blood, making him a very dangerous being.

    In Immortal Romance, all of the characters appear as high-paying symbols on the reels, but come to life in The Chamber of Spins, which is triggered by three or more scatters landing on your slot game in one spin. With Amber as your character in The Chamber of Spins, you get ten free spins that can be re-triggered and multiply all wins by five. With Troy, you get 15 free spins and the Vampire Bats Feature, which randomly turns symbols into multipliers. Michael brings in the exciting Rolling Reels for his 20 free spins, with consecutive wins increasing the multiplier. Finally, there’s Sarah’s, whose wild love life has been reflected in the use of the Wild Vine Feature in her 25 free spins, which randomly turns other symbols wild.

    As noted, the game’s wild takes the form of the Immortal Romance logo, and while it performs as a normal wild should by substituting for all paying symbols, it also doubles a win that it has helped to create. There’s also the random Wild Desire feature that will suddenly turn up to all five reels into wild symbols.
